Background
Due to the rapid development of electronic equipment, smart card consumption relates to various fields, such as telephone cards, bank cards, medical insurance cards and the like, and the smart card consumption brings convenience to both parties of users, so that the smart card consumption becomes a consumption mode which is deeply popular. A conventional contactless smart card typically includes a smart chip, a standard PVC card and coils, the smart chip being embedded in the recess.
However, the contactless smart card in the market at present usually has the problem that the contactless smart card is easy to slip off and fall off the ground and is damaged, and is inconvenient to be temporarily fixedly placed in a certain occasion, such as being placed at a designated position in front of an entrance guard for people to share, and is easy to slip off and lose due to incapability of fixing, such as the patent with the patent application number of 201320073290.3 and the publication number of CN 203025756U.

Detailed Description
In order to facilitate understanding of those skilled in the art, the present invention will be further described with reference to the following examples and accompanying fig. 1 to 4, which are not intended to limit the present invention.
Referring to fig. 1-4, a smart card capable of being selectively adhered comprises a card base 1, a coil 2 disposed on the card base 1, a smart card chip 3 disposed on the card base 1 and electrically connected to the coil 2, a protective case 4 sleeved outside the card base 1, a sliding cover 5 sleeved outside half of the protective case 4, a soft adhesive double-sided layer 6 attached to the front half of the upper surface of the protective case 4, and two inverted T-shaped chutes 7 disposed on two sides of the protective case 4 respectively, a rotating shaft 8 is arranged at the inner side of the protective shell 4, the end part of the rotating shaft 8 is connected with a roller 9, the rotating shaft 8 extends into the inverted T-shaped sliding groove 7, the roller 9 is positioned at the bottom of the inverted T-shaped sliding groove 7, a clamping block is convexly arranged on the inner side of the sliding cover 5, a clamping groove 10 corresponding to the clamping block is arranged on the protective shell 4, the inverted T-shaped chute 7 comprises a first horizontal groove 11, a lifting groove 12 and a second horizontal groove 13 which are connected in sequence.
It is specific, sliding closure 5 can slide to latter half along the first half of protective housing 4 along falling T type groove through gyro wheel 9's slip, the sliding closure 5 is pinned to the fixture block and the draw-in groove 10 joint that the rethread corresponds, thereby show flexible glue double faced adhesive tape 6, supply the user to use, perhaps when need not use flexible glue double faced adhesive tape to paste fixed smart card, stir sliding closure 5, the fixture block and the draw-in groove 10 separation of sliding closure 5 are pinned in the drive, slide to first half from latter half of protective housing 4, another group fixture block and draw-in groove 10 pin sliding closure 5, flexible glue double faced adhesive tape 6 does not show.
The number of the clamping grooves 10 is four, the four clamping grooves 10 are respectively arranged at the front end and the rear end of the two inverted T-shaped sliding grooves 7, and the number of the clamping blocks is four and is respectively arranged at the front end and the rear end of the two inner measuring surfaces of the sliding cover 5. Specifically, the clamping groove 10 located at the front end of the inverted T-shaped sliding groove 7 is matched with the clamping block located at the front end of the sliding cover 5, so that the sliding cover 5 is locked at the front half part of the protective housing 4, and the clamping groove 10 located at the rear end of the inverted T-shaped sliding groove 7 is matched with the clamping block located at the rear end of the sliding cover 5, so that the sliding cover 5 is locked at the rear half part of the protective housing 4.
The thickness of the soft rubber double-sided adhesive layer 6 is equal to the thickness of the upper wall surface of the sliding cover 5 and equal to the height of the lifting groove 12 rising or falling along the vertical direction. Specifically, the sliding cover 5 slides to the second horizontal groove 13 through the lifting groove 12, and the height of the upper surface of the sliding cover 5 is slightly lower than that of the upper surface of the soft rubber double-sided adhesive layer 6, so that the sliding cover 5 is ensured not to be higher than the soft rubber double-sided adhesive layer to influence the fitting of the soft rubber double-sided adhesive layer, the soft rubber double-sided adhesive layer can be easily fitted and fixed to a designated position to be used by people, and a good fixed anti-loss effect can be achieved.
Specifically, the groove of the lifting groove 12 is inclined, and the height of the second horizontal groove 13 is lower than that of the first horizontal groove 11.
Wherein, the soft glue double-sided adhesive layer 6 is a repeated double-sided adhesive which can be moved and can be repeatedly pasted.
Specifically, the soft rubber double-sided adhesive layer 6 is the soft rubber double-sided adhesive/repeated-sticking silica gel removable adhesive produced by meitaibang adhesive company in shenzhen city. When the adhesive has poor viscosity due to dust on the adhesive surface in the using process, the adhesive can be lightly washed by clear water and dried to restore the original viscosity, and can be repeatedly used.
Wherein, a flexible buffer layer 14 is arranged between the upper surface of the card base 1 and the protective shell 4 and between the lower surface of the card base 1 and the protective shell 4. Due to the arrangement of the flexible buffer layer 14, the smart card has good bending resistance, falling resistance and good falling and earthquake resistance.
Wherein, an anti-bending grid layer 15 is arranged in the card base 1.
Wherein, the bending-resistant grid layer 15 is a soft metal grid or a tensile silk wire grid. Be provided with bending resistance net layer 15, can effectively strengthen the toughness of card base 1, smart card has good bending resistance.
Wherein, a ferrite anti-interference sheet 16 is clamped between the lower surface of the card base 1 and the flexible buffer layer 14. The ferrite anti-interference sheet 16 has excellent anti-interference performance, and can ensure normal identification and transmission of signals.
The intelligent card chip is a radio frequency card chip and internally comprises an encryption control and communication logic circuit.
